Can I energise this Ganesha idol at home?

Yes. Place the idol on a clean red or yellow cloth. Light a diya with ghee. Offer durva grass, modak, and red flowers — these are Ganesha's most auspicious offerings. Chant Om Gan Ganapataye Namah 108 times. For a permanent puja room placement, a brief Prana Pratishtha by a priest is recommended, though daily home consecration is widely practised and fully valid.

Which day should I bring the idol home?

Wednesday (Budhwar) is the day most associated with Ganesha worship and considered ideal for bringing a new Ganesha idol home. Chaturthi (the 4th day of every lunar fortnight) is another auspicious time. Ganesh Chaturthi in August–September and Diwali are the two most significant occasions for installing a new Ganesha murti.
